When ALDH2 is deficient or nonfunctional, acetaldehyde accumulates, causing immediate and unpleasant reactions 1. A primary cause of alcohol intolerance is inherited deficiency in the ALDH2 enzyme, which is essential for processing acetaldehyde, a toxic intermediate in alcohol metabolism. Antihistamines can help alleviate some of the symptoms of alcohol intolerance, such as nasal congestion, hives, and itching. In people with alcohol intolerance, the ALDH2 enzyme is either deficient or completely inactive, leading to a buildup of acetaldehyde in the body. In people with alcohol intolerance, a genetic mutation (change) makes ALDH2 less active or inactive. Often, people with alcohol intolerance drink less, because the symptoms they experience are so unpleasant. Symptoms of an alcohol allergy include rashes, itchiness, swelling and severe stomach cramps.
